Overview

Amy is a registered psychologist and clinical psychology registrar with experience supporting both young people and adults across a range of mental health concerns. She takes an authentic, person-centred approach to therapy and values building meaningful and collaborative relationships with her clients. She prioritises creating a warm and non-judgemental therapeutic space, where clients feel safe, supported and understood.
